Episode 45: How do you know if you’re on the right path in life? Are you still successful even if you have not accomplished what society says you should have by now? Amanda discusses her struggles with the speed at which she’s achieving her goals in life versus focusing on the direction she is going in (or finding the right path to take). This episode is inspired by our former guest and fellow podcaster, Case Kenny. His podcast is called “New Mindset, Who Dis?” and he has a purpose driven, mindset book called That’s Bold of You.

 

Case Kenny’s Mindset Prompt:

“Do you ever feel like you’re not where you’re supposed to be in life? Your ability to be happy is not limited to what you achieve ‘on time.’ Life isn’t about speed, it’s about direction. Wouldn’t you say it’s better to wander in the RIGHT direction than sprint in the WRONG one? To change your mind rather than to just do what’s expected of you? Your happiness doesn’t come from where society thinks you ‘should’ be by now or where younger you thought you should be by now. It’s about where you are, and the beauty you find there. So at any age it’s okay to rewrite the script in search of that. To change directions. Life isn’t just about milestones, it’s about collecting memories. And right now if that’s what you’re doing, you’re exactly where you’re supposed to be.”
